Anthony: How do you think Aves and Torts will get along this year. Do you think there will be any problems between the two ?
Adam Rotter: Very interesting question Anthony, and one that I haven’t even really thought about with all the rest going on with the team. With Sean Avery, as we all know, anything is possible and he could just “go off” at any moment and make some type of comment about an elephant or something and all the sudden, all the attention is back on #16. However, as we saw in the playoffs, John Tortorella will not take any of Aver’s antics. Avery has said in the past that he has “found his coach” in Torts and that he is excited to play for him.
For at least this season, unless there is a major incident, I see Avery being a good soldier for the Rangers and a huge pain for other teams. It is in the future that problems between the two could occur, but for this season I think Avery, and everyone else on the team, will fall under Torts is direction and push towards a playoff spot.
